Provided the CDOT All-Stars clear the passage up to 12,095 feet (and being All-Stars, they almost always do), Independence Pass opens for the summer on the Thursday afternoon before Memorial Day Weekend. Usually the newly-unlocked high-country access touches off a corn rush—just as it does off passes like Tioga and Sonora in the Sierra—with peaks and bowls converted into backcountry ski areas until it all melts away.
